Genus Information
Sun Requirements
Lupinus My Castle [Band of Nobles Series] can handle either an exposed or a sheltered position and can cope with either full sun or partial shade.Hardiness
Lupin ‘My Castle’ [Band of Nobles Series] is fully hardy.
Growth Information
Lupinus My Castle [Band of Nobles Series] is quite a fast grower and in the right conditions will reach its full size in 2-5 years. It can reach heights of up to 0.8m and will spread up to 0.4m.
Flowering
Lupinus My Castle [Band of Nobles Series] produces red flowers. These flowers will be produced between June to July.
Foliage
Lupin ‘My Castle’ [Band of Nobles Series] is a deciduous plant and produces green foliage you should deadhead this plant regularly to promote new flowers coming through.
Wildlife, Pests and Diseases
Lupinus My Castle [Band of Nobles Series] can have problems with Slugs and aphids, it can also be vulnerable to certain diseases such as Leaf Spot and Powdery mildews. Also known to attract bees but is toxic to cats, dogs, horses and people .
Soil Requirements
Lupin ‘My Castle’ [Band of Nobles Series] likes a soil won’t hold on to much water, doesn’t like sitting in the wet cannot handle alkaline soil so requires either neutral or acidic.
